Conduct a Free Educational Session
Most buyers and sellers don’t understand much about real estate transactions…at least in the beginning. Hosting an educational session can help them get on the fast track to a transaction, and since you’ve already got their attention, you can use this as an opportunity to convert some of your audience into new clients. Be sure to take down the names, emails and phone numbers of everyone who attends your seminar so you can follow up afterwards. Come ready with plenty of great tips and some branded materials to make it easy for them to get back in touch with you.

Inviting other experts to come and speak at your educational session is a good way to build connections and future referrals. A mortgage partner could share info about qualifying for a loan or about different loan options. A builder can discuss the benefits of purchasing a new home. A home inspector can share tips on what buyers should look for to determine a home’s condition or what sellers should fix to get a better price for their home. This gives each expert a chance to gain more business and eliminates unanswered questions that may have been preventing your guests from transacting.

Another option is to see if any builders or mortgage lenders are already holding seminars, and offer to come and speak at theirs.

Offer Local Content
One of the best ways to drive traffic to your site and generate leads is to create plenty of fresh, local content. Creating content that pertains to your local area is a great way to work important keywords onto your website naturally. Once you have visitors on your local content pages, you need to turn them into leads. Try offering free eBooks, checklists or flyers related to your local content, or ask them to subscribe to your newsletter for updates from your area. Be sure to use landing pages!
